Production Supervisor 

Are you looking to advance your career with a rapidly growing company? 

National Carwash Solutions has grown over the past 50 years to become North America’s largest equipment, service, and cleaning solutions provider in the car wash industry! 

At National Carwash Solutions, our employees are provided with extensive on-site training, flexibility and ample opportunities for advancement. We offer competitive wages and benefits including comprehensive health, dental and vision coverage, matching 401(k), paid time off and more.

As a Production Supervisor in our Fabrication/Welding/Paint department, you will lead day to day activities in the department, provide coaching to the team as needed, and communicate with the department manager and cross functionally. Successful candidates will also have experience with fabrication and welding of aluminum and stainless-steel assemblies.

This position requires the candidate to be available to work in-person in our Grimes, IA facility.

Candidates must have supervisory experience in a manufacturing environment with fabrication and welding

Job Duties:

  • Responsible for the safety, quality, and production of the areas assigned
  • Routinely meets with the Production Manager to discuss the department’s work order status and progress. Keeps the Manager informed of departmental personnel issues and production problems
  • Assists with the coordination, direction, and assignment of personnel and tasks within the applicable department. Answers questions pertaining to work in progress and provide guidance and assistance as necessary
  • Performs the supervision of the department’s production activity in the absence of the Manager  
  • May be responsible for resolving parts/material and assigned interdepartmental production issues and problems, reconciling and processing paperwork, and performing the common tasks of other department personnel
  • Will be assigned additional continuous improvement projects to be completed in addition to daily activities
  • Ensure that parts received are of satisfactory quality and that work performed meets production standards
  • Discontinue work process to immediately notify supervisor of any/all quality defects
  • Record and report work order information and production times as required
  • Maintain clean and orderly working area at all times
  • Leave equipment and  materials in proper place and order at the end of shift
  • Must comply with all applicable OSHA, EPA, local regulatory laws, and company safety policies
  • Ensure all team members comply with all applicable OSHA, EPA, local regulatory laws, and company safety policies
  • Management retains the discretion to add or change the duties of this position at any time   

 

Qualifications:

  • BA in Industrial Technology preferred, AA Degree or commensurate experience
  • 2-5 years fabrication and welding experience required
  • Supervisory experience in a manufacturing environment with fabrication and welding
  • Experience with Microsoft Office and Gmail
  • Ability to use basic math, writing, and computer skills
  • Ability to speak, write, read, and comprehend procedures in English
  • Ability to safely operate various hand and power tools
  • Ability to work assigned hours plus overtime as needed

 

Physical Requirements:

  • May stand for prolonged periods
  • May stoop, bend, reach, walk; perform repetitive motions using hands to grasp, push, pull or do fine manipulations
  • Must have ability  to read & comprehend blueprints, work orders and other engineering and manufacturing documents
  • Ability to lift light to medium weight up to 50 lbs.
